Elevation Recruitment Group are working with a well-established manufacturing business looking for an organised, proactive coordinator to support continuous improvement activity across site. This role suits someone who enjoys structure, tracking actions and helping teams improve the way they work. A great step into Continuous Improvement within manufacturing.
What you’ll be doing:
- Supporting safety standards, audits and site housekeeping
- Tracking improvement actions, ideas and progress
- Updating procedures, work instructions and visual guides
- Pulling together basic performance and improvement data
- Organising meetings, notes and reports
- Providing admin support to improvement and operational teams
What we’re looking for:
- Background in technical support or manufacturing
- Interest in Continuous Improvement, Lean or 6S
- Strong organisation and attention to detail
- Confident communicator
- Good Microsoft Office skills, especially Excel
Why it’s worth a look:
- Clear development route into Continuous Improvement
- Training provided
- Stable, well-established manufacturing environment
- Visible role with real impact on site
